Summary
Wells Fargo & Company/MN (WFC) filed an 8-K on August 8, 2016, to report the issuance of Medium-Term Notes, Series K, Principal at Risk Securities Linked to the Russell 2000® Index. The primary purpose of this filing is to provide the necessary documentation for these newly issued notes. Investors should note that this filing primarily serves to officially document the terms and legal opinions associated with these specific notes. It does not contain new financial results or significant operational updates.
